Background:

Charlottetown Airport Authority Inc. is the not-for-profit organization responsible for managing and operating Charlottetown Alexander B. Campbell Airport (YYG), Prince Edward Island’s primary commercial airport. As a member of Canada’s National Airports System, YYG plays a vital role in connecting Islanders and visitors to destinations across Canada and beyond. We are committed to providing safe, reliable, and customer-focused airport services while supporting the growth and development of our community.

Summary of Duties:

  • Performs mechanical repairs, maintenance, and inspections on airport fleet and equipment, including heavy-duty equipment.
  • Performs a variety of general maintenance duties, including snow removal during the winter months and grounds and facility maintenance throughout the summer.
  • Maintains Airport Rescue Fire Fighting (ARFF) training and certification requirements and responds to airport emergencies as an Airport Rescue Fire Fighter.

Requirements & Qualifications:

  • A minimum of Grade 12 (or equivalent)
  • Red Seal Mechanic certification
  • Experience with preventative maintenance and inspections
  • Valid Class 3 Driver’s License with Air Brake Endorsement (minimum)
  • Experience operating loaders, graders or snow removal heavy equipment is considered an asset
  • Must have or be able to obtain a Restricted Area Security Pass (RAIC), Airside Vehicle Operators Permit (AVOP), as well as a radio operator certificate (ROC-A)
  • Required to complete and maintain all airport-provided Aircraft Rescue Firefighter (ARFF) training and certification requirements
  • Must be available to work rotating shifts, including evenings, nights, weekends, holidays, and occasional call-ins.

The individual hired as a result of this advertisement will be trained in Airport Firefighting techniques and, once trained, will perform duties in all areas of Airport operations and maintenance.
